Science Center After Dark: an adults only night of summer games

DETROIT. The Michigan Science Center goes 21 and over Friday, July 24, from 6 to 10 p.m., for After Dark: Summer Games. The planetarium runs a show called "Olympians of the Night Sky," and the floor fills with a 50-foot inflatable obstacle course plus games like Warrior Rock 'Em Sock 'Em and Hippo Chow Down.
Detroit City FC will be there for photos, and Durand "Speedy" Walker, a former Piston who now runs the Motor City Cruise, is set to appear. National Coney Island handles the coneys, Byrdie Bar handles the cocktails, and tickets run $35 for members, $45 for everyone else, and $30 for a designated driver.
